Bourbon Street Shooting Kills Tourist; Separate Bayou St. John Homicide Leads to Arrest

Police say video shows a fight escalating into a shootout, prompting a search for a person of interest.

Overview

  • Gunfire erupted shortly after 2 a.m. in the 100 block of Bourbon Street, leaving a 33-year-old visitor from Chicago dead and three others wounded.
  • Superintendent Anne Kirkpatrick said the woman who died was an innocent bystander visiting for her birthday, and one surviving victim is her sibling.
  • Investigators reviewed video and described the incident as a shootout that began with a fight, and they believe they have a person of interest.
  • Three victims were found at the scene while a fourth woman with a graze wound was located near Canal Street and St. Charles Avenue and taken to a hospital.
  • In a separate case around 7:55 a.m., police arrested Enrique Garcia, 26, after a man was found shot in the 3200 block of Dumaine Street and later pronounced dead.
